O R D E R

This Writ Petition has been filed for the issuance of Writ of Mandamus, directing the 2nd respondent to pass orders on the Appeal filed by the petitioner on 11.08.2017 within the time frame fixed by this Court.

2. The case of the petitioner is that her lands were acquired by the High Ways Department and compensation was fixed by the first respondent. Not being satisfied with the quantum of https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

compensation fixed by the first respondent, the petitioner has filed an Appeal/raised arbitration proceedings before the 2nd respondent on 11.08.2017. The grievance of the petitioner is that the 2nd respondent has not conducted any enquiry till date and the proceedings are pending. Left with no other alternative, the present Writ Petition has been filed before this Court seeking for appropriate directions.

3. Heard Mr.K.Krishnan, learned counsel appearing for the petitioner and Mr.D.Raja, learned Addl. Government Pleader appearing for the respondents 1 and 2.

4. Taking into consideration the facts and circumstances of the case and the limited relief sought for in this Writ Petition, there shall be a direction to the 2nd respondent to deal with the appeal filed by the petitioner on 11.08.2017 strictly in accordance with law and pass final orders within a period of six months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. The 2nd respondent shall afford sufficient opportunity to the petitioner and the National Highways Department at the time of enquiry before passing the final order.

5. This Writ Petition is disposed of with the above directions. No costs.
